The Forestry Carabinieri of the Cites Nucleus of Napoli, supported by the military of the Maddaloni Company, concluded an operation that led to the arrest of a married couple of San Felice a Cancello (Caserta).
The two are accused of falsifying the documentation relating to the puppies, known as “Pedigrees”, necessary for the official sale of the animals.In detail, a 41-year-old man was arrested, while his 43-year-old wife was placed under house arrest. The action of the police was the result of an investigation conducted by the Cites Carabinieri Group - Operational Section Against Poaching and Crimes against Animals (SOARDA), the Ravenna Forestry Carabinieri Unit and the Ravenna Flying Squad.
The precautionary custody orders were issued by the Judge for Preliminary Investigations of Ravenna, Andrea Galanti, at the request of the Public Prosecutor's Office, represented by the deputy prosecutor Marilù Gattelli. The couple is accused of transnational criminal association, aimed at traffic illicit trade of numerous puppies, particularly French bulldogs, and fraud in trade.
The animals sold at high prices were presented as purebred, but in reality had no commercial value. Thanks to the coordinated action of the police, it was possible to stop this illegal activity that damaged both the buyers and the animals involved.
